2017-07-07 104 views
1

如果Python不能在導入模塊virtualenvwrapper.hook_loader, ,我得到這個消息Python無法導入模塊virtualenvwrapper.hook_loader?

check that virtualenvwrapper has been installed for 
VIRTUALENVWRAPPER_PYTHON=/usr/bin/python3 and that PATH is 
set properly. 

我如何開始將其設置在Debian的9?

+1

你是如何開始第二次爲Python 3?也就是說,你是如何安裝virtualenvwrapper的? – phd

+0

與virtualenwrapper的所有依賴關係都與pip一起安裝。 – cw12345

+0

點,而不是pip3?點是用於Python 2.7,但你錯誤顯示python3。 – phd

回答

2

你必須單獨安裝virtualenvwrapper不同版本的Python:

pip install virtualenvwrapper 
pip3 install virtualenvwrapper 

第一個就是Python 2.7,

+0

-bash:/usr/local/bin/virtualenvwrapper.sh:沒有這樣的文件或目錄,但解決了有問題的原始錯誤。 – cw12345

+0

這很奇怪。 'pip install'應該安裝模塊和shell腳本。兩個'pip install'都成功完成了嗎? – phd

+1

我卸載了pip併成功安裝了python 3。 – cw12345